Free Simpsons Pumpkin Stencils: Homer Simpson

The website The Pumpkin Wizard has a bunch of free funny Homer Simpson pumpkin stencils that are printable.

For example, they have a design called evil Homer where he is dressed up like a devil dancing with musical instruments in hand. There is another carving stencil where he is holding Flander's head which has been cut off from his body. One where he is pretending to be the Incredible Hulk. And one where he is strangling his son Bart.

To view these Homer stencils and a few others, visit The Wizard.

Free Simpsons Stencils: Bart Simpson

The Wizard also has several free printable patterns featuring Bart. One is called Hunchback Bart and he resembles the Hunchback of Notre Dame. Another has Bart standing with his skateboard which might be fun for kids who like the TV cartoon show.
